Property
| Property | USDA 008 | Simcoe |
|---|---|---|
| Alpha acid | 10.1–11.1% | 11–15% |
| Beta acid | 2.7–3.3% | 3–5% |
| Co-humulone | 25–26% | 15–21% |
| Total oil | 1.6–1.7 mL | 0.8–3.2 mL |
| Myrcene | 6–7% | 40–50% |
| Humulene | 48–49% | 15–20% |
| Caryophyllene | 16–17% | 8–14% |
| Farnesene | 0–1% | 0–1% |
| Origin | United States | United States |
| Purpose | Dual purpose | Dual purpose |
